Olivia Hill (USA)
Graduated from Northeastern University in Boston, MA in 2010. Her extensive athletic career began in Poland with gymnastics. As a multiple Polish national champion Olivia transitioned to pole vaulting earning multiple awards and national success, including Polish Junior National Championships and the Junior European Championship runner-up. As a collegiate Division I student-athlete Olivia set the CAA conference record, won the conference meet in 2006, and competed at ECAC's and East Regional Championships.Olivia is currently a Certified Personal Trainer and her approach to sport, fitness, and health is science-based and focused on holistic methods.
